Job Description

Dewberry has an immediate opportunity for an experienced Bridge/Tunnel Inspection Engineer in ourBoston, MA office with 5-15 years of bridge/tunnel inspection experience. The successful candidate will be responsible for leading a team of bridge/tunnel inspection engineers and performing In-Service Bridge and Tunnel Inspections in Boston and throughout Massachusetts, and performing live-load ratings for vehicular and railroad bridges. This role will also include assisting in project management duties on several bridge and tunnel inspection contracts, including scope and fee development, scheduling, and interaction with clients.

Responsibilities

  • Perform in-service bridge and tunnel inspections on a variety of structure types. 
  • Prepare for inspections by reviewing previous inspection reports, plans, and other documents. 
  • Oversee the preparation of inspection reports in accordance with appropriate criteria. 
  • Assign tasks to engineers, technicians or administrative staff. 
  • Coordinate inspection activities by scheduling specialty access equipment, traffic control, police details and necessary permits. 
  • Prepare scope, budgets, and schedules for bridge/tunnel inspection assignments.  
  • Assist with proposals to provide professional services. 
  • Direct interaction with the client. 
  • Work outdoors in diverse weather conditions, at heights, in confined spaces, over water and in close proximity to traffic. 
  • Working skill in the use of various inspection instruments. 
  • Additional responsibilities may include participating in the design of simple and complex bridges and a variety of transportation related structures (retaining walls, culverts, sign structures and other miscellaneous structures). Bridge design work encompasses new and replacement bridges, and bridge rehabilitation/preservation.  

Required Skills & Required Experience

  • BS in Civil Engineering with a minimum of 5 years of bridge/tunnel inspection experience. 
  • Professional Engineering license is preferred. 
  • Experience with MassDOT and/or MBTA is preferred. 
  • Ability use of computers applications, bridge engineering software and AutoCAD. 
  • Physical ability to perform field work around bridges and tunnels. 
  • Completion of NHI Training Courses – Safety Inspection of In-Service Bridges and Tunnel Safety Inspection. 
  • Understanding of bridge safety inspection methods, structural behavior, deterioration characteristics of bridge materials, and bridge maintenance, repair and rehabilitation methods is preferred. 
  • Experience with AASHTOWare Bridge Rating software is preferred.
